Abstract: |
This chapter begins with a presentation of some fundamental principles of acoustics (sound wave, periodicity, sinusoidal oscillation, frequency, amplitude, pitch, harmonics, frequency spectrum, formants), as well as an analysis of timbre, focusing on wind instruments. These are followed by a series of games, explorations, training routines and exercises which aim at the development of a differentiated sense of instrumental timbre and blend in wind instrument and the sensible and deliberate use of timbre and blend as a means of interpretation.
